A Royal Dervish tops the challenge | Emerald Downs
A Royal Dervish and jockey Never Marin prevail over Devon Dat Cash in the $67,320 Bank of America Emerald Downs Championship Challenge for older Quarter Horses. The 7-year-old Washington-bred gelding ran 440 yards :21.96, earned $31,640 and paid $6.20 as the second choice. - Photo courtesy Erin Palmer/Emerald Downs Photo Sep 03 2012, 1:00 PM A Royal Dervish out-finished defending champion Devon Dat Cash and scored a half-length victory Sunday in the $67,320 Bank of America Emerald Downs Championship Challenge for older Quarter Horses.
